ESPN FC’s Football Forecast team of Nubaid Haroon, Will Brazier and Dan Bardell dissect the Premier League title race and question whether or not it is a one-horse race. The guys agree that Arsenal can’t be ruled out and Dan feels Tottenham must also be included in the mix at this point.
